LAYOUT PLAN

The mainline is in blue and red with the yard area being orange. The advantage of this layout is with two cab controls the mainline can be operated while the yard area can continue to be utilised independently. Trains can be shunted or made up in the yard. The layout at this stage has two industrial areas one at the western part of the layout and one on the top eastern level.

The mainline has 3 passing loops, for shorter trains the passing loop can be utilised especially if a passenger train is waiting at the station. The second passing loop or storage siding is the green section which runs under the mainline. The third passing area is the classification yard.

The interchange yard is approximately 2.5 metres long (7 feet long) and this is where trains can enter or exit the layout. This yard has now been modified to permit operations of the grain terminal (see operating page).
